Corn Growing Season Length. Ready to learn how to grow corn in your garden? It is best planted in late spring after the soil temperature reaches 60°f (16°c), usually two or three weeks after the last frost in spring. Plant kernels from april through june and you can expect to harvest cobs eight weeks. Typically, corn seeds begin to germinate within 5 to 10 days after planting.
